Low-Loss, Buried InGaAs/InP Integrated Waveguides Operating in a Wide Mid-Infrared Range

摘要

This work introduces a photonic integrated platform based on buried InGaAs waveguides with InP cladding designed to operate in a wide mid-infrared (mid-IR) spectral range. Through the utilization of wet-etch fabrication patterning combined with Fe doping, the platform achieves remarkably low propagation losses. Experimental characterization reports losses below 1.2 dB/cm (equivalent to a 0.3 cm−1 loss coefficient) within the wavelength range of 4.6 to 11.2 µm (or 890 to 1960 cm−1 wavenumber), and for both TE and TM polarization modes.
